Ingredients:

  • 1 cup shredded zucchini, squeezed dry
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ter, melted
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• 3/4 cup unsweetened cocoa powder
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• 1/2 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 tsp baking powder
  • 1/4 tsp salt
  • 3/4 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ips

Instructions:

  1.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ease a 9x9 inch baking pan or line it with parchment paper.
  2. Grate the zucchini using the fine side of the grater. Place the shredded zucchini in a paper towel and squeeze firmly to remove all excess water.
  3. In a large bowl, whisk together the melted butter and granulated sugar.
  4. Add the eggs and vanilla extract, beating until the mixture is smooth and slightly pale.
  5. Fold the squeezed zucchini into the wet mixture.
  6. Sift in the cocoa powder, all-purpose flour, baking powder, and salt. Stir with a spatula just until combined, taking care not to overmix.
  7. Fold in the semi-sweet chocolate chips.
  8. Pour the batter into the prepared pan and smooth the top with a spatula.
  9. Bake for 30–35 minutes. The brownies are done when the edges are set and pulling away from the sides, and a toothpick inserted in the center comes out with a few moist crumbs.
